We use PFs as email collaboration tool. Mails sent to the PFs contain information relevant to more than one department, and recipients are used to handle read/unread status on an individual basis. So the PFs are in some sense distribution groups with built-in archive functionality. Our issue with Shared Mailbox is the individual read/unread status. Besides technical considerations, some workflows are proven for 15+ years, so our colleagues are familiar and comfortable with the setup.
Additionally we automatically process emails/attachments in the PF with EWS. (import in DB, calculations,…)
We are aware of Microsoft 365 Groups, but missed flexibility with subfolders and rules. We are also aware that additional functionality has been added to Groups, but we did not have time to evaluate these improvements.
